Output ec7612dfe214efe79b31cdbaed5d1bf5ffd231585e497cb91d30a0cd4839721b:1

value
297949539
script pubkey
OP_0 OP_PUSHBYTES_20 9c85a0672894af5f1b81fe6dd60ade70a3f4a823
address
bc1qnjz6qeegjjh47xuplekavzk7wz3lf2pruk05my
transaction
ec7612dfe214efe79b31cdbaed5d1bf5ffd231585e497cb91d30a0cd4839721b
spent
true